In relation to Field Reports, which description best fits their purpose?

Explanation:
Field Reports are about capturing non-criminal matters that need action or follow-up. They document information about issues that require fixing, service requests, or coordination with other units to get something resolved. This makes them the best fit because their purpose is to communicate what needs to be addressed rather than to record a crime, a traffic event, or an internal audit. For example, you might file a Field Report after a streetlight is out, a noisy neighbor, or graffiti on a building, detailing the location, what’s observed, and what needs to be done. A criminal report would be used for crimes that have occurred, a traffic incident report for accidents or violations on the road, and an audit record for internal financial or procedural checks.
